KATHMANDU: US Ambassador to Nepal Randy Berry paid a courtesy call to Prime Minister KP Sharma Oli on Sunday.

During the meet, Ambassador Berry reaffirmed his commitment to continue working together to follow through on commitments and deliver what’s needed to bring US-Nepal partnership to new heights, to benefit both Nepali and American people.
